Patreon Had Artist Remove Hex Maniac Art For Appearing “Underage”

The Hex Maniac trainer from the Pokemon series was determined by Patreon as being an “underage” character. They sent an artist a notice telling them to remove their artwork of the character from their platform because they claim that despite the artwork featuring a buxom Hex Maniac, they stated that the face of the character appeared to be under the age of 18.

TIL that according to C99:

> An array subscript is out of range, even if an object is apparently accessible with the given subscript (as in the lvalue expression a[1][7] given the declaration int a[4][5]) (6.5.6).
